Transaction f2888e34e4c66fcfcba2a7b3f7a1b908533575cbc3017a1fccda6240d7bb3ae7
1 Input
1 Output
-
f2888e34e4c66fcfcba2a7b3f7a1b908533575cbc3017a1fccda6240d7bb3ae7:0
- value
- 23285561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 720c63179bfa90d28f73071407cc31661c26e063 OP_EQUAL
- address
- 3C63o5hHqAgUz1NcVJzJptUm7jxBV2UYyT